Cheapest Available Lebanon and Nearby 1 Bedroom Apartments

As of February 28, 2025 the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Lebanon, KY is the One Bedroom Model starting from $839 at Linda's Place (Age 62+ ) in the Hillview neighborhood. The second most affordable Lebanon 1 Bedroom is the Duplex-R Model at Tyler Park Apartments starting at $950 . The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Lebanon is currently $1,191.
